Was ist ein HTML -Block?

Ein HTML -Block (Hypertext Markup Language) ist in einem breiten Sinne ein Segment des HTML -Codes, der sich auf einen definierten Bereich des fertigen Dokuments bezieht, wenn es von einem Programm wie einem Webbrowser angezeigt wird. Die Bedeutung eines HTML-Blocks wird bei der Zuweisung verschiedener Attribute an Elemente ersichtlich, da viele Stile und andere Definitionen nur Block-Level-Elementen zugewiesen werden können. Das Gegenteil eines HTML -Blocks ist der Inline -Code, der immer in einem Block zur Funktion verschachtelt sein muss.

Ein Beispiel für die Definition eines HTML -Blocks ist ein Textabsatz auf einer Website. Wenn die Seite in einem Webbrowser angezeigt wird, erscheint der Absatz mit einer leeren Linie zwischen ihm und dem vorherigen Absatz und mit einer leeren Zeile nach dem Absatz und dem nächsten Anzeigeelement. Innerhalb des HTML -Codes für die Seite ist der Absatz von HTML -Tags umgeben, die ihn als Absatzblock definieren. Diese Tags, die den Absatz umgebenCK kann in einem anderen Block verschachtelt werden. Tatsächlich sind fast alle Tags wirklich in den Body -Tags verschachtelt, die von einem HTML -Dokument erforderlich sind. Umgekehrt muss ein Inline -Segment innerhalb eines Blocks verschachtelt sein, da es Elemente erfordert, die sie enthalten, wenn es arbeiten soll. Ein Beispiel für ein Inline -Tag ist ein Textstück, der fett angezeigt werden muss.

Der Unterschied zwischen einem HTML-Block-Level-Element und einem Inline-Element ist eines der wichtigsten Verständnisse, die erforderlich sind, um mit HTML- und Cascading-Stilblättern (CSS) zu arbeiten. Dies liegt in erster Linie daran, dass bestimmte Standardstilattribute und andere Parameter vorhanden sind, die nur für Elemente auf Blockebene oder nur für Elemente auf Linienebene angewendet werden. Im Allgemeinen enthalten Inline-Elemente nicht die gleichen veränderbaren Attribute wie Elemente auf Blockebene.

Ein Beispiel für den Unterschied zwischen einem Attribut auf HTML-Blockebene und einem Inline-Level -Attribut ist die Ausrichtungsoption. Auf Blockebene, wie z. B. einem Divisions -Tag oder dem Beginn einer Kugelliste, können der Text oder die Bilder im Block auf die linke, rechte oder mitte eines Bereichs eingestellt werden. Wenn das Ausrichtungsattribut auf ein Inline -Element angewendet wird, wird nichts passieren, da es auf der Inline -Ebene keine verfügbare Option ist.

ANDERE SPRACHEN

War dieser Artikel hilfreich? Danke für die Rückmeldung Danke für die Rückmeldung

Wie können wir helfen? Wie können wir helfen?